Mike was born on October 14, 1951 in Lincoln County, TN to the late Charles R. and Lucille Boaz Hopson. Mike knew from an early age that his heart was in helping others through police work. Mike starting filling in as a dispatcher at the age of 15, he retired 39 years later as a Police Officer with the City of Fayetteville. After retirement, Mike continued his work with law enforcement helping with radio programming and the Tennessee Law Enforcement Training Officers Association (TLETOA). Mike married the light of his life, Nancy Hopson on April 14, 1973. They shared 47 wonderful years of marriage. Mike was a member of the Fayetteville First Baptist Church where he served as a Deacon and Sunday School teacher. He passed away on February 9, 2021 in Nashville, TN .

In addition to his wife, Mike is survived by his son, Tommy (Jenny) Hopson; grandchildren, Luke, Eli, Caleb, Joshua, Abby, and Ben Hopson; and three cousins.
